Luveday / Tamara asked a couple of quick questions:

>Is it better to grind your coffee beans at home or at the store?  I ground
>mine at home, and I don't think I got the grind fine enough, compared to
>other times I've had Turkish coffee.  (Rather lumpy!)

Better to grind on an as needed basis. I keep my beans in the freezer (to
reduce volatilization of the flavor oils and to prevent or reduce rancidity
of all the oils)

>What do others use for spice additives?  I used some fresh ground cloves and
>real cinnamon (not cassia).  Any other suggestions?

Traditionally, in much of the coffee drinking Arab world, cardamom is used;
however, in Yemen it is traditional to use ginger - dried, i think.
